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Age 6-18 years old (female or male); 2. Screening patients with functional constipation according to Rome IV standard (1). It must include the following 2 or more items, and the symptoms shall be at least once a week for at least 1 month. 1) Defecate twice a week or less; 2) Fecal incontinence at least once a week; 3) Have a history of passive posture or excessive tolerance of fecal retention; 4) Have a history of pain in defecation or draining hard feces; 5) There is a large mass of feces in the rectum; 6) Have a history of discharging coarse feces, and even cause toilet blockage; 7) After moderate evaluation, the symptoms cannot be completely explained by other disease conditions. (2) Laxatives are rarely used. (3) It does not meet the diagnostic criteria of irritable bowel syndrome. 3. STC, DD, mixed constipation were confirmed by colon transit test (CTT) and defecography; 4. Agree to abide by all conditions of the study in good faith and participate in all necessary learning, training and evaluation; 5. Informed consent must be provided and signed prior to any study related procedures.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Those who do not meet any of the above inclusion conditions; 2. Patients with colorectal organic diseases, such as colorectal space occupying and inflammation, were excluded by barium enema, defecography, electronic colonoscopy and other imaging methods; 3. Other serious systemic chronic diseases, such as cardiopulmonary, liver and kidney insufficiency, hematological diseases, hypothyroidism or hyperthyroidism, and systemic connective tissue diseases, were excluded by asking medical history, physical examination and routine blood physiological examination; 4. People with abnormal mental functions such as depression, anxiety and irritability, as well as patients with hemiplegia, spinal cord injury, mental retardation and other uncooperative patients; 5. Previous abdominal and pelvic surgery; 6. Pregnant or lactating; 7. Patients with other anorectal diseases or symptoms, such as hemorrhoids, severe pain around the anus and other diseases.
